COSTUME DESIGNERA person who creates the outfits that will be worn in a movie or TV show
Costume Designer• creates the look of a character in
film, television or in a stage production and in a play.
• Read and analyze the script.• Work closely with the director
and other designers (set designer, lighting designer, make-up artist) on the production team to develop design concepts.
• Do research to flesh out design concepts. (for example, geographical setting, time period, characters and their relationships and actions)
• Produce drawings and colour renderings of costumes.
• Meet with the wardrobe manager and head cutter to discuss each design.
• Purchase fabrics, new or used clothing and accessories.(Along with prop ideas)
• Develop and implement a budget for costume-related expenses.
• Develop patterns for costumes if it is necessary.
• Attend fittings and rehearsals. (for theatre, dance or opera productions).
